RESUMEN

BACKGROUND: Immediate cardiac catheterisation (CC) is recommended in ST-elevation myocardial infarction (STEMI) following sudden cardiac arrest (SCA). Guidelines advise urgent CC for SCA patients without-STEMI, at clinician discretion. We examined the clinical and angiographic factors predicting mortality in SCA patients having CC. METHODS: Consecutive SCA patients having CC at Liverpool Hospital, Sydney (January 2011-September 2015) were retrospectively analysed. Patient data were retrieved from hospital records, and angiographic SYNTAX scores (SS) were quantified online. Independent predictors of mortality were derived using multivariate logistic analysis. RESULTS: The study cohort comprised 104 SCA patients; mean age 61±12years, and 79% male. Immediate CC (<2hours post-SCA) was performed in 35% overall. Compared to the without-STEMI subgroup, STEMI patients had more ventricular fibrillation (91 vs 50%; p<0.0001), and higher mean peak serum high-sensitivity troponin-T (8.25±14.7 vs 1.97±6.13 ug/L; p=0.006); in the context of higher median SS (18 vs 6.5; p=0.002) and target-lesion SS (tSS, 10 vs 0; p<0.001). Percutaneous coronary intervention (PCI; 75 vs 23%; p<0.0001) and target vessel revascularisation (11 vs 0%; p=0.005) were more frequent for STEMI. All-cause mortality was 39%, at 1.3±1.5years follow-up. Independent mortality predictors were: delayed CC (HR 4.08), serum lactate >7mmol/L (HR 3.47), and tSS (HR 1.05). CONCLUSIONS: Elevated serum lactate, tSS, and delayed CC, were predictive of longer-term mortality in SCA patients having CC. Late CC in patients without-STEMI suggest scope for improvement in real-world systems of care. Closer scrutiny of target lesion complexity may aid prognostication in SCA survivors.

RESUMEN

OBJECTIVES: The aims of this study were to evaluate clinical outcomes following PCI using SeQuent Please paclitaxel-coated balloons (PCB) of ISR and denovo lesions (DNL), in all-comer patients at Liverpool Hospital, Sydney, Australia. BACKGROUND: There have been promising results for PCI using drug-coated balloons; however, long-term data for clinical outcomes are lacking. METHODS: Baseline patient demographics, PCI procedural details, and clinical outcomes were collected. The primary endpoint was the incidence of MACE, a composite of cardiac death, myocardial infarction (MI), and clinical-driven target lesion restenosis (TLR). The median follow-up for clinical events was 1.3 [0.6-1.9] years. RESULTS: A total of 188 lesions (n = 147 patients) were treated with PCB, comprising 118 (63%) ISR lesions and 70 (38%) DNL. Patient mean age was 67 ± 11years, 79% were male, and 54% had type 2 diabetes mellitus (DM). MACE was recorded in 17 patients (12%), with cardiac death confirmed in 1 patient (0.7%). MACE was significantly lower for DNL than ISR (1% vs. 15%, P = 0.03), and PCB had favourable TLR for DNL. Cox regression demonstrated that DM (HR 7.17, 0.92-55.6, P = 0.05) and prior CABG (HR 3.22, 1.17-8.83, P = 0.02) were independent predictors of MACE for ISR lesions. CONCLUSIONS: MACE rates were acceptable, with overall low incidence of cardiac death, MI, and TLR, for PCB treatment of ISR and DNL. Independent predictors of poor outcome in the ISR group were DM and prior CABG. The particularly low MACE for the DNL group supports direct PCB as a viable stent-sparing PCI strategy in challenging patients and lesion subsets. © 2016 Wiley Periodicals, Inc.

RESUMEN

OBJECTIVES: We sought to determine the relationship of adverse diastolic remodeling (ie, worsening diastolic or persistent restrictive filling) with infarct scar characteristics, and to evaluate its prognostic value after ST-segment elevation myocardial infarction (STEMI). BACKGROUND: Severe diastolic dysfunction (restrictive filling) has known prognostic value post STEMI. However, ongoing left ventricular (LV) remodeling post STEMI may alter diastolic function even if less severe. METHODS AND RESULTS: There were 218 prospectively recruited STEMI patients with serial echocardiograms (transthoracic echocardiography) and cardiac magnetic resonance imaging (CMR) performed, at a median of 4 days (early) and 55 days (follow-up). LV ejection fraction and infarct characteristics were assessed by CMR, and comprehensive diastolic function assessment including a diastolic grade was evaluated on transthoracic echocardiography. 'Adverse diastolic remodeling' occurred if diastolic function grade either worsened (≥1 grade) between early and follow-up imaging, or remained as persistent restrictive filling at follow-up. Follow-up infarct scar size (IS) predicted adverse diastolic remodeling (area under the curve 0.86) and persistent restrictive filling (area under the curve 0.89). The primary endpoint of major adverse cardiovascular events (MACE) occurred in 48 patients during follow-up (mean, 710±79 days). Kaplan-Meier analysis showed that adverse diastolic remodeling (n=50) and persistent restrictive filling alone (n=33) were significant predictors of MACE (both P<.001). Multivariate Cox analysis, when adjusted for TIMI risk score and CMR IS, microvascular obstruction, and LV ejection fraction, showed adverse diastolic remodeling (HR 3.79, P<.001) was an independent predictor of MACE, as was persistent restrictive filling alone (HR 2.61, P=.019). CONCLUSIONS: Larger IS is associated with adverse diastolic remodeling. Following STEMI, adverse diastolic remodeling is a powerful prognostic marker, and identifies a larger group of 'at-risk' patients, than does persistent restrictive filling alone.

RESUMEN

BACKGROUND: Late gadolinium enhancement cardiac magnetic resonance imaging (CMRI) is the current standard for evaluation of myocardial infarct scar size and characteristics. Because post-ST-segment elevation myocardial infarction (STEMI) troponin levels correlate with clinical outcomes, we sought to determine the sampling period for high-sensitivity troponin T (hs-TnT) that would best predict CMRI-measured infarct scar characteristics and left ventricular (LV) function. METHODS AND RESULTS: Among 201 patients with first presentation with STEMI who were prospectively recruited, we measured serial hs-TnT levels at admission, peak, 24 hours, 48 hours, and 72 hours after STEMI. Indexed LV volumes, LV ejection fraction (LVEF) and infarct scar characteristics (scar size, scar heterogeneity, myocardial salvage index, and microvascular obstruction) were evaluated by CMRI at a median of 4 days post-STEMI. Peak and serial hs-TnT levels correlated positively with early indexed LV volumes and infarct scar characteristics, and negatively correlated with myocardial salvage index and LVEF. Both 48- and 72-hour hs-TnT levels similarly predicted "large" total infarct scar size (odds ratios [ORs] 3.08 and 3.53, both P < .001), myocardial salvage index (ORs 1.68 and 2.30, both P < .001), and LVEF <40% (ORs 2.16 and 2.17, both P < .001) on univariate analyses. On multivariate analyses, 48- and 72-hour hs-TnT levels independently predicted large infarct scar size (ORs 2.05 and 2.31, both P < .001), reduced myocardial salvage index (OR 1.39 [P = .031] and OR 1.55 [P = .009]), and LVEF <40% (OR 1.47 [P = .018] and OR 1.43 [P = .026]). All measured hs-TnT levels had a modest association and similar capacity to predict microvascular obstruction. CONCLUSIONS: Levels of hs-TnT at 48 and 72 hours, measured during the "plateau phase" post-STEMI, predicted infarct scar size, poor myocardial salvage, and LVEF. These levels also correlated with scar heterogeneity and microvascular obstruction post-STEMI. Since ascertaining peak levels after STEMI is challenging in routine practice, based on the biphasic kinetics of hs-TnT, a measurement at 48 to 72 hours (during the plateau phase) provides a useful and simple method for early evaluation of LV function and infarct scar characteristics.

RESUMEN

OBJECTIVES: To investigate the correlation between "target-lesion" SYNTAX score (tSS) and radiation dose (RD) and examine the predictive value of tSS and other variables on RD from percutaneous coronary intervention (PCI). BACKGROUND: The complexity of PCI influences procedural RD. The novel tSS was utilized to quantify targeted-PCI complexity. METHODS: We studied 420 consecutive patients who had PCI in our hospital. Two investigators independently measured tSS using the SYNTAX scoring algorithm. Patients were divided into three BMI (kg/m(2) ) subgroups: <25 (normal), 25-30 (overweight), and >30 (obese); and tSS tertiles: <5.5 (simple), 5.5-9 (moderate), and >9 (complex). RESULTS: Obese patients were significantly younger and likely to have diabetes mellitus (DM). tSS positively correlated with RD for both genders, with median RD significantly higher in males (P < 0.0001). tSS correlated with RD in all three BMI subgroups (all P < 0.0001). Multivariate linear regression showed RD can be predicted by the formula: RD = -898 + 18 tSS + 49 BMI + 142 DM + 207 male. CONCLUSIONS: We report that tSS is a quantitative index of "target-lesion" PCI complexity, which is easy to measure with good reproducibility. tSS significantly and independently correlates with RD, although the strength of the association is less than for other predictors of RD (gender, diabetes, and BMI). tSS may be used to determine the RD from PCI and enhance patient risk-stratification when formulating a PCI strategy.

RESUMEN

BACKGROUND: Chronic kidney disease (CKD) is associated with increased cardiovascular morbidity and mortality; hence detection of early cardiovascular involvement in CKD is important to prevent future adverse cardiovascular events. Left atrial (LA) enlargement and dysfunction has been reported in end stage renal disease. However, there is a paucity of published data regarding the evaluation of LA function in CKD using noninvasive imaging parameters. In this study, we evaluated biplane LA volume as well as LA function (LA global systolic strain (GS) and strain rate [SR]) in stage 3 CKD patients (eGFR 30-59 mL/min per 1.73 m(2) ) to determine if LA function parameters are more significantly altered by the presence of CKD in addition to changes due to hypertension alone. METHODS: Thirty-three CKD patients (eGFR 30-59 mL/min per 1.73 m(2) ) with hypertension were compared to 33 normal controls and 34 hypertensive (HT) subjects with normal renal function; all participants underwent a detailed transthoracic echocardiogram. Indexed biplane LA volume (LAVI), LA segmental function, and GS and SR (systolic, early, and late diastole) derived from tissue Doppler imaging (TDI) were measured. Univariate predictors of LA strain were determined. Multiple logistic regression analysis was used to examine the effect of patient group (i.e. CKD) on GS and SR as well as LAVI. RESULTS: Left atrial volume indexed was significantly increased in both the HT and CKD with HT group compared to normal controls (28 ± 9 mL/m(2) vs. 28 ± 9 mL/m(2) vs. 23 ± 5 mL/m(2) , respectively, P = 0.02). However, LAVI was similar in the HT and CKD with HT group (28 ± 9 mL/m(2) vs. 28 ± 9 mL/m(2) ; P = NS). LA GS and SR were reduced in both the CKD with HT and HT group, compared to controls. However, a significantly lower LA GS was present in the CKD with HT group (Controls vs. HT vs. CKD with HT: 54.9 ± 14.5% vs. 34.5 ± 6.2% vs. 25.7 ± 9.3%, respectively; P = 0.001). To examine the effect of group, (i.e. presence of CKD) multiple logistic regression analysis was performed with univariate predictors including indexed left ventricular mass (LVMI), LV diastolic grade, LAVI, peak A-wave velocity, ß-blocker therapy, GS and SR; this demonstrated that CKD had an independent effect on LA GS and SR (systolic, early, and late diastole). GS demonstrated moderate correlation with systolic blood pressure (r = -0.5, P = 0.01), diastolic grade (r = -0.5, P = 0.01), E' velocity (r = 0.6, P = 0.0001), peak A velocity (r = -0.5, P = 0.004), and LAVI (r = -0.6, P = 0.002). CONCLUSIONS: Left atrial dysfunction is evident in stage 3 CKD with associated LA enlargement. This study demonstrates that LA GS and SR were reduced in the CKD group despite similar LAVI in the CKD with HT and HT group. Hence LA GS and SR may be a more sensitive noninvasive tool to detect cardiovascular involvement in CKD.

RESUMEN

BACKGROUND: During percutaneous coronary intervention (PCI) performed in the emergent setting of ST-segment elevation myocardial infarction (STEMI), uncertainty about patients' ability to comply with 12 months dual antiplatelet therapy after drug-eluting stenting is common, and thus, selective bare-metal stent (BMS) deployment could be an attractive strategy if this achieved low target vessel revascularization (TVR) rates in large infarct-related arteries (IRAs) (≥3.5 mm). METHODS AND RESULTS: To evaluate this hypothesis, among 1,282 patients with STEMI who underwent PCI during their initial hospitalization, we studied 1,059 patients (83%) who received BMS, of whom 512 (48%) had large IRAs ≥3.5 mm in diameter, 333 (31%) had IRAs 3 to 3.49 mm, and 214 (20%) had IRAs <3 mm. At 1 year, TVR rate in patients with BMS was 5.8% (2.2% with large BMS [≥3.5 mm], 9.2% with BMS 3-3.49 mm [intermediate], and 9.0% with BMS <3.0 mm [small], P < .001). The rates of death/reinfarction among patients with large BMS compared with intermediate BMS or small BMS were lower (6.6% vs 11.7% vs 9.0%, P = .042). Among patients who received BMS, the independent predictors of TVR at 1 year were the following: vessel diameter <3.5 mm (odds ratio [OR] 4.39 [95% CI 2.24-8.60], P < .001), proximal left anterior descending coronary artery lesions (OR 1.89 [95% CI 1.08-3.31], P = .027), hypertension (OR 2.01 [95% CI 1.17-3.438], P = .011), and prior PCI (OR 3.46 [95% CI 1.21-9.85], P = .02). The predictors of death/myocardial infarction at 1 year were pre-PCI cardiogenic shock (OR 8.16 [95% CI 4.16-16.01], P < .001), age ≥65 years (OR 2.63 [95% CI 1.58-4.39], P < .001), left anterior descending coronary artery culprit lesions (OR 1.95 [95% CI 1.19-3.21], P = .008), female gender (OR 1.93 [95% CI 1.12-3.32], P = .019), and American College of Cardiology/American Heart Association lesion classes B2 and C (OR 2.17 [95% CI 1.10-4.27], P = .026). CONCLUSION: Bare-metal stent deployment in STEMI patients with IRAs ≥3.5 mm was associated with low rates of TVR. Their use in this setting warrants comparison with second-generation drug-eluting stenting deployment in future randomized clinical trials.

RESUMEN

BACKGROUND: The Future Revascularization Evaluation in Patients with Diabetes Mellitus: Optimal Management of Multi-Vessel Disease (FREEDOM) clinical trial randomized only a proportion of screened patients with diabetes mellitus (DM) and multi-vessel disease (MVD). METHODS AND RESULTS: We determined late rates of death, non-fatal myocardial infarction (MI) and stroke in all 430 patients with DM who had MVD identified on angiographic screening for the FREEDOM Trial, which recruited from June 2006 -March 2010 at Liverpool Hospital, Sydney, Australia. Mortality at 6 years [median] was 23% among 192 FREEDOM-eligible patients and 26% among 238 FREEDOM-ineligible patients, of whom 139 [58%] had prior. CABG (mortality 31%). Overall, 196 (45%) had percutaneous coronary intervention (PCI), 127 (30%) underwent coronary artery bypass grafting (CABG) (who were 4 years younger; p = 0.003), and 107 (25%) had neither procedure of whom 80 were considered unsuitable for revascularization. Mortality was 26% post-PCI 16%, post-CABG and 33% among those who did not undergo revascularization (p = 0.01). On multivariable analyses, factors associated with late mortality were older age, hypertension and not undergoing CABG (all p < 0.05). Factors associated with late MI were presented with an acute coronary syndrome, whereas patients that underwent treatment with either PCI or CABG had less late MI (all p < 0.05). CONCLUSION: Among consecutive diabetic patients with MVD, at a median of 6-years CABG was associated with better survival and fewer non-fatal MI outcomes compared to PCI.

RESUMEN

OBJECTIVES: The primary aim was to investigate the efficacy and safety of dual antiplatelet therapy (DAPT) using ticagrelor (T-DAPT) versus clopidogrel (C-DAPT) in a real-world ST-elevation myocardial infarction (STEMI) population. METHODS: We retrospectively analyzed 655 consecutive patients having primary percutaneous coronary intervention (PCI) for STEMI at Liverpool Hospital, Sydney, Australia (from January 2013 to April 2016). Medical and procedural therapies were at clinician discretion. Patient data were retrieved from hospital records and primary clinicians. RESULTS: T-DAPT (65%) was used more frequently, and in patients with lower mean CRUSADE (Can Rapid Risk Stratification of Unstable Angina Patients Suppress Adverse Outcomes with Early Implementation of the American College of Cardiology/American Heart Association Guidelines) score, than C-DAPT (24.6 vs. 32.2; p < 0.0001, respectively). All-cause mortality was 9.0% at 2.7 years follow-up, with fewer deaths for T-DAPT (4.5% vs. 17.2%; p < 0.0001). T-DAPT incurred less BARC (Bleeding Academic Research Consortium) 3-5 major bleeding (5.0% vs. 12.4%; p < 0.0001). Multivariate regression showed that C-DAPT, GRACE (Global Registry of Acute Cardiac Events) score, and renal insufficiency were independently associated with mortality. Intra-aortic balloon pump (IABP) and GRACE score independently predicted BARC 3-5 bleeding. Early DAPT discontinuation (1.7%) and ticagrelor intolerance (7.6%) was rare. Switching DAPT regimen was infrequent (21.7%) and mostly attributed to clinician preference (73.2%). Independent determinants of C-DAPT selection were older age, diabetes, prior PCI, IABP, and higher CRUSADE score. CONCLUSION: Ticagrelor was preferred in low bleeding risk patients, which may have contributed to less BARC 3-5 bleeding and lower mortality for T-DAPT. Thus, bleeding mitigation is a clinical priority when selecting DAPT for PCI-treated STEMI patients. Continuation of initial DAPT regimen was typical, but early switching from clopidogrel to ticagrelor shows willingness to optimize DAPT. Patients with very low CRUSADE scores (<21.5) may be appropriate for switching to a potent P2Y12 inhibitor.

RESUMEN

PURPOSE: We examined the utility of echocardiographic 2-dimensional speckle tracking strain imaging (SI) for the evaluation of segmental myocardial dysfunction before and after radiation therapy (RT) and the relationship to dose exposure. METHODS AND MATERIALS: We prospectively recruited 40 women with left-sided breast cancer, undergoing only adjuvant RT to the left chest. Comparisons of traditional echocardiographic parameters and SI parameters at baseline and 6 weeks after RT were analyzed. Regional strain and strain rate (SR) parameters were obtained from all 18 left ventricular segments. The correlation of change in strain parameters with segmental radiation dose was examined. RESULTS: We observed a significant reduction in global and segmental systolic strain parameters at 6 weeks after RT compared with baseline, with the largest decrement in the apical segments; this corresponded with the segments receiving the highest radiation dose exposure (apical peak systolic strain of -21.21% ± 3.49% before RT vs -18.69% ± 3.34% after RT, percentage change of 11.88%, P=.002; apical peak systolic SR of -1.17 ± 0.24 s-1 before RT vs -1.04 ± 0.19 s-1 after RT, percentage change of 11.11%, P=.008). There was a modest correlation between the apical segment systolic strain reduction and radiation dose exposure (apical segment Δ change and apical radiation dose, r=0.345, P=.031; apical segment percentage change and apical radiation dose, r=0.346, P=.031). A significant reduction in early diastolic SR was observed in the apical segments after treatment compared with baseline (apical early diastolic SR, 1.54 ± 0.45 s-1 before RT vs 1.35 ± 0.33 after RT s-1; percentage change, 12.34%; P=.034). CONCLUSIONS: Two-dimensional SI detected dose-related regional myocardial dysfunction in the acute phase after RT in chemotherapy-naive left-sided breast cancer patients. Although the long-term effects remain unknown, this imaging modality may have a potential role in the evaluation of irradiation-related cardiotoxicity.

RESUMEN

The kynurenine pathway of tryptophan metabolism has been implicated in brain function, immunoregulation, anti-microbial mechanisms and pregnancy. Some of these actions are due to depletion of tryptophan and others to the formation of biologically active metabolites. This review focuses on the roles of the kynurenine pathway in host responses during two parasitic diseases of major health and economic importance, malaria and toxoplasmosis, with an emphasis on their impacts on CNS function. RESUMEN

BACKGROUND: Myocardial infarct size (IS) following ST-segment elevation myocardial infarction (STEMI) is an important prognostic factor. We assessed the Selvester 32-point QRS score from the 12-lead ECG for measurement of IS in STEMI patients receiving reperfusion therapy compared to cardiac magnetic resonance imaging (CMRI). Furthermore we sought to explore the impact of microvascular obstruction (MVO) on the scoring system, and determine factors contributing to discrepancies between CMRI IS and Selvester score. METHODS: We examined 70 patients (55 men, 15 women), mean age 57±10years with a first time STEMI (46 anterior, 24 non-anterior). QRS scores were calculated early and at follow-up (mean 2±1 and 59±14days post-STEMI). Myocardial core scar size (5SD) was measured at 5.3±3.3 and 57.8±13.5days post-infarction by CMRI. MVO was determined on initial MRI. Logistic regression analysis was performed to determine factors contributing to discordant scores, defined as a difference between CMRI and Selvester IS of >6% myocardium. RESULTS: QRS scoring of anterior infarcts correlated with CMRI IS both early (r=0.734, p<0.0001) and at follow-up (r=0.716, p<0.0001); however no correlation was seen among non-anterior infarcts. QRS scoring overestimated IS at all time points. There was better agreement between ECG and CMRI measured IS in patients without MVO at both time points. Anterior infarction was inversely predictive of discordant IS estimation acutely, and larger Selvester scores were predictive of inaccurate scoring at both time periods. CONCLUSIONS: Selvester QRS score correlates well with CMRI IS for anterior infarcts. MVO did not independently affect the score.

RESUMEN

AIMS: To determine if high sensitivity troponin T (hs-TnT) measurements performed during the 'plateau phase' of troponin release (≥48 h) following ST-segment elevation myocardial infarction (STEMI) can predict major adverse cardiovascular endpoints (MACE), and to evaluate its prognostic value compared with cardiac magnetic resonance imaging (CMRI) parameters. METHODS AND RESULTS: We prospectively recruited 201 first presentation STEMI patients. Serial hs-TnT levels were measured at admission, peak (highest), 24, 48 and 72 h. CMRI and transthoracic echocardiography were performed (4 days median) post-STEMI, evaluating infarct scar characteristics and left ventricular ejection fraction (LVEF). Associations were determined between hs-TnT levels and CMRI parameters early after STEMI with MACE (comprising mortality, re-infarction, new or worsening of heart failure, cerebrovascular accident, and sustained ventricular arrhythmias) at medium-term follow-up. After 602 days (median), 33 (17%) patients had MACE. Upper tertile hs-TnT levels at 48 and 72 h were associated with MACE (Kaplan-Meier P = 0.002 and P = 0.012, respectively). Multivariate Cox analyses, incorporating diabetes, CMRI scar size, LVEF and hs-TnT levels (applied at a single hs-TnT time point) showed that 48 and 72 h hs-TnT levels were independent predictors for MACE (HR = 1.20, P = 0.002, and HR = 1.21, P = 0.035 respectively). CONCLUSION: Measurement of hs-TnT in the plateau phase after STEMI is an inexpensive method of prognostic risk assessment.

RESUMEN

PURPOSE: To evaluate 2-dimensional strain imaging (SI) for the detection of subclinical myocardial dysfunction during and after radiation therapy (RT). METHODS AND MATERIALS: Forty women with left-sided breast cancer, undergoing only adjuvant RT to the left chest, were prospectively recruited. Standard echocardiography and SI were performed at baseline, during RT, and 6 weeks after RT. Strain (S) and strain rate (Sr) parameters were measured in the longitudinal, circumferential, and radial planes. Correlation of change in global longitudinal strain (GLS % and Δ change) and the volume of heart receiving 30 Gy (V30) and mean heart dose (MHD) were examined. RESULTS: Left ventricular ejection fraction was unchanged; however, longitudinal systolic S and Sr and radial S were significantly reduced during RT and remained reduced at 6 weeks after treatment [longitudinal S (%) -20.44 ± 2.66 baseline vs -18.60 ± 2.70* during RT vs -18.34 ± 2.86* at 6 weeks after RT; longitudinal Sr (s(-1)) -1.19 ± 0.21 vs -1.06 ± 0.18* vs -1.06 ± 0.16*; radial S (%) 56.66 ± 18.57 vs 46.93 ± 14.56* vs 49.22 ± 15.81*; *P<.05 vs baseline]. Diastolic Sr were only reduced 6 weeks after RT [longitudinal E Sr (s(-1)) 1.47 ± 0.32 vs 1.29 ± 0.27*; longitudinal A Sr (s(-1)) 1.19 ± 0.31 vs 1.03 ± 0.24*; *P<.05 vs baseline], whereas circumferential strain was preserved throughout. A modest correlation between S and Sr and V30 and MHD was observed (GLS Δ change and V30 ρ = 0.314, P=.05; GLS % change and V30 ρ = 0.288, P=.076; GLS Δ change and MHD ρ = 0.348, P=.03; GLS % change and MHD ρ = 0.346, P=.031). CONCLUSIONS: Subclinical myocardial dysfunction was detected by 2-dimensional SI during RT, with changes persisting 6 weeks after treatment, though long-term effects remain unknown. Additionally, a modest correlation between strain reduction and radiation dose was observed.

RESUMEN

BACKGROUND AND OBJECTIVES: Patients with CKD have increased cardiovascular morbidity and mortality. This study investigated the prognostic value of common clinical echocardiographic parameters. DESIGN, SETTING, PARTICIPANTS, & MEASUREMENTS: There were 289 unselected consecutive patients who had a transthoracic echocardiogram between January and June 2003. Patients with stage 3 or 4 CKD (n=49) were compared with those with eGFR≥60 ml/min per 1.73 m(2), n=240). Left ventricular volume, ejection fraction and mass, left atrial volume, and function parameters were measured. The primary endpoint, determined a priori, was a composite of cardiac death, myocardial infarction, and congestive cardiac failure. RESULTS: Patients were followed for a median 5.6 years. The incidence of the primary endpoint was higher in patients with CKD (29% versus 12%, P=0.001), who were older and had a higher prevalence of hypertension and ischemic heart disease. Indexed left ventricular mass (LVMI) and left atrial volume (LAVI) were higher in patients with CKD. Furthermore, patients with LAVI>32 ml/m(2) had significantly lower event-free survival than patients with normal (<28 ml/m(2)) or mildly dilated LAVI (28-32 ml/m(2)) (P<0.001). Multivariate analysis showed that age (odds ratio [OR], 1.19; 95% confidence interval [95% CI], 1.08 to 1.31; P=0.001) and LVMI (OR, 3.66; 95% CI, 2.47 to 5.41; P<0.001) were independently associated with LAVI>32 ml/m(2). Multivariate Cox regression analysis demonstrated that CKD (hazard ratio [HR], 1.13; 95% CI, 1.01 to 1.26; P=0.04), hypertension (HR, 2.18; 95% CI, 1.05 to 4.54; P=0.04), and a larger LAVI (HR, 1.35; 95% CI, 1.02 to 1.77; P=0.04) were independent predictors of the primary endpoint. CONCLUSIONS: Patients with CKD were at higher risk for cardiovascular events. LAVI was significantly larger in the CKD group and was a predictor of adverse cardiac events.

RESUMEN

There is little information on whether identification of multi-vessel disease (MVD) in patients with diabetic mellitus (DM) affects risk factor management. From 1125 consecutively screened patients between June 2006 and March 2010, we examined 227 diabetic patients with MVD on coronary angiography. Diabetic control and cholesterol levels were assessed by glycated haemoglobin (HbA1c) and total cholesterol (TC) respectively which were evaluated at baseline and at 1-year follow-up. Patients were grouped by age into <55(n=33), 55-65(n=75), 66-75(n=75) and >75(n=44). Target levels were defined as HbA1c<7% and TC<4.0 mmol/L. Patients <55 years had the highest HbA1c at 9.1[7.6-11.2]% with the lowest proportion of patients (n=3; 11.1%) within target at baseline, while 66-75 years had the best HbA1c at 7.1[6.4-7.8]% with the highest proportion (n=28, 45.2%) reaching target (p<0.0001). At 1-year, the poorest HbA1c control was again observed in the age <55 with fewer patients achieving target compared to the 66-75 age group (HbA1c: 8.5% vs 6.9%; % of patients at target: 20.7% vs 54.5%; p<0.0001). Furthermore, the group <55 years demonstrated the worst TC control at 1-year with a significant increase compared to the baseline TC (p=0.01). Patients with a lower body mass index (BMI) were likely to have an improvement in HbA1c and reach target (p=0.01). Paradoxically, patients who were current smokers demonstrated a beneficial effect on optimal TC control (29.2% vs 15.4%, p=0.027). In younger diabetic patients, risk factor modification at 1-year was poor despite identification of MVD. Developing an effective education and monitoring programme to improve glycaemic control in this high risk group should be a priority.

RESUMEN

Clinical outcomes in patients with diabetes mellitus and multivessel disease (MVD) undergoing coronary revascularization have not been extensively evaluated, we sought to examine outcomes in a diabetic cohort of 195 consecutive patients with MVD characterized by SYNTAX scores (SSs) undergoing nonrandomized revascularization, 102 (52%) by percutaneous intervention (PCI) and 93 (48%) by coronary artery bypass grafting (CABG) at Liverpool Hospital (Sydney, Australia) from June 2006 to March 2010. Clinical outcomes were assessed at a median term of 14 months. The overall median SS was 44, with significantly higher SSs in CABG- than PCI-treated patients (48 vs 39, p <0.0001). There was a similar incidence of all-cause death, nonfatal myocardial infarction and stroke in PCI- and CABG-treated patients (6.1% vs 8.3%, p = 0.383; 12% vs 4.9%, p = 0.152; 3.1% vs 3.5%, p = 0.680 respectively). However, the rates of target vessel revascularization and major adverse coronary and cerebral event were significantly higher in PCI-treated patients than in those undergoing CABG (20% vs 1.2%, p <0.0001; 29% vs 15%, p = 0.034). Despite a much higher SS, patients who underwent PCI achieved comparable outcomes at 1 year to those with diabetes mellitus and a SS ≥ 33 as reported in the SYNTAX trial. In conclusion, in this single-center nonrandomized observational study, coronary revascularization by PCI is associated with increased major adverse coronary and cerebral events at 1-year follow-up, predominantly driven by a high rate of target vessel revascularization. Thus, CABG should remain the revascularization procedure of choice for diabetic patients with MVD and high SSs.

RESUMEN

Lung complications during malaria infection can range from coughs and impairments in gas transfer to the development of acute respiratory distress syndrome (ARDS). Infecting C57BL/6 mice with Plasmodium berghei K173 strain (PbK) resulted in pulmonary oedema, capillaries congested with leukocytes and infected red blood cells (iRBCs), and leukocyte infiltration into the lungs. This new model of malaria-associated lung pathology, without any accompanying cerebral complications, allows the investigation of mechanisms leading to the lung disease. The activity of the amiloride-sensitive epithelial sodium channel (ENaC) in alveolar epithelial cells is decreased by several respiratory tract pathogens and this is suggested to contribute to pulmonary oedema. We show that PbK, a pathogen that remains in the circulation, also decreased the activity and expression of ENaC, suggesting that infectious agents can have indirect effects on ENaC activity in lung epithelial cells. The reduced ENaC activity may contribute to the pulmonary oedema induced by PbK malaria.

RESUMEN

Cerebral malaria (CM) is an infrequent but serious complication of Plasmodium falciparum infection in humans. Animal and human studies suggest that the pathogenesis of CM is immune mediated, but the precise mechanisms leading to cerebral pathology are unclear. In mice, infection with Plasmodium berghei ANKA results in CM on day 6 postinoculation (p.i.), while infection with the closely related strain P. berghei K173 does not result in CM. Infection with P. berghei K173 was associated with increased plasma gamma interferon (IFN-gamma) at 24 h p.i. and with increased splenic and hepatic mRNAs for a range of cytokines (IFN-gamma, interleukin-10 [IL-10], and IL-12) as well as the immunoregulatory enzyme indoleamine 2,3-dioxygenase. In contrast, P. berghei ANKA infection was associated with an absence of cytokine production at 24 h p.i. but a surge of IFN-gamma production at 3 to 4 days p.i. When mice were coinfected with both ANKA and K173, they produced an early cytokine response, including a burst of IFN-gamma at 24 h p.i., in a manner similar to animals infected with P. berghei K173 alone. These coinfected mice failed to develop CM. In addition, in a low-dose P. berghei K173 infection model, protection from CM was associated with early production of IFN-gamma. Early IFN-gamma production was present in NK-cell-depleted, gammadelta-cell-depleted, and Jalpha281(-/-) (NKT-cell-deficient) mice but absent from beta2-microglobulin mice that had been infected with P. berghei K173. Taken together, the results suggest that the absence of a regulatory pathway involving IFN-gamma and CD8(+) T cells in P. berghei ANKA infection allows the development of cerebral immunopathology.
